At what age can you get a visa?

To be considered a “child” for visa purposes, a person must (in most cases) be under 21 years old. On and after the person’s 21st birthday, U.S. immigration law calls the person an “adult son or daughter.” Adult sons and daughters sometimes qualify for visas, but they do not have the same favored status as “children.”

Can a minor get a student visa?

Your spouse and unmarried, minor children who intend to reside with you during your study may apply for F-2 or M-2 visas. Although SEVIS fee payment is not required, your school must issue them an individual Form I-20, which is required to apply for their visas.

Can a U.S. citizen sponsor a friend?

Can a U.S. citizen sponsor a non-family member for immigration? Unfortunately, no, you can’t petition for a foreign national’s visa or green card if they aren’t a family member. But there is still a way you can help. … You can sponsor your friend financially by providing a Form I-864, Affidavit of Support.

Can I fix my parents papers at 18?

Answer: If you are 18, then you cannot petition for your parents. US citizens must be 21 or older to file immigrant visa petitions for their parents.

Can you fly alone at 17 with Ryanair?

Ryanair does not allow unaccompanied minors under 16 years to travel. Children under the age of 16 years must always be accompanied by a passenger over 16 years. Escort and special facilities are not available on Ryanair flights.

Can a 17 year old fly alone to Spain?

ANYONE aged under 18 who is travelling abroad without their parents will need signed permission from them and have to present this at the airport – even if they are accompanied by another adult, according to a law which will come into effect across Spain tomorrow (Sunday, September 1).

How much it cost to study in UK?

Tuition fees for UK undergraduate and graduate degrees generally range from $17,000 – $25,000 per academic year (depending on the exchange rate at the time of study). On average, students need between $1,300- $1,600 for living expenses per month of study (depending on if you decide to live inside or outside London).
